As the BMW i3 gets closer to production form, the German automaker has been spied testing its compact electric car out on the roads.

The i3 is expected to hit dealerships this year and the automaker continues stripping off bits and pieces of camouflage as our spy photographers continue spotting the EV being tested on the roads.

SEE ALSO: BMW i3 to Have Motorcycle Engine Option for Extended Range

Though details have been sparse since the i3 concept first debuted, it is believed to be powered by an electric motor that provides 170 hp and 184 lb-ft of torque allowing it to reach 60 mph in eight seconds. It is expected to be able to recharge from 0 to 80 percent in about an hour.
